A Jewish art dealer and teacher, Max Rothman, a WWI veteran, comes across a bright young sibling by the name of Adolf Hitler. As their relationship grows, Adolf starts to turn away, looking towards a different kind of future for Germany and forming a hatred of Jews. This is a fictional story. ... Full synopsis »
